Apple unveiled a new range of devices earlier this month, featuring advanced chips and enhanced functionality. The MacBook Air now comes with the M4 chip in 13-inch and 15-inch models, offering improved performance, a 12-megapixel webcam with Center Stage, and support for two external displays. The pricing for the 13-inch model starts from Rs. 99,900, while the 15-inch model starts at Rs. 1,24,900. Apple also upgraded the iPad Air with the M3 chip. The new tablet delivers four times faster rendering for graphics-intensive tasks and gets a new Magic Keyboard. The 11-inch M3 iPad Air starts at Rs. 59,900. Finally, the new Mac Studio now comes with M4 Max and M3 Ultra chip options, boasting CPU and GPU improvements, with prices beginning at Rs. 2,14,900 in India for the M4 Max model.
